Skip to main content

love to sail's definitions

Pirates of the Caribbean

Awesome Volvo Ocean Race Boat sponsored by disney
Pirates of the Caribbean got third place in the rio-baltimore leg of the volvo ocean race
by love to sail May 1, 2006
mugGet the Pirates of the Caribbean m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email